#04949c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#04949c is composed of 1.6% red, 58% green and 61.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 97.4% cyan, 5.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 38.8% black. It has a hue angle of 183.2 degrees, a saturation of 95% and a lightness of 31.4%. #04949c color hex could be obtained by blending #08ffff with #002939. Closest websafe color is: #009999.

● #04949c color description : Dark cyan.
#04949c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#04949c has RGB values of R:4, G:148, B:156 and CMYK values of C:0.97, M:0.05, Y:0, K:0.39. Its decimal value is 300188.
